4304M-101-102 Description
4304M-101-102 Description
The 4304M-101-102 from Bourns Inc. is a high-performance 3-resistor bussed network designed for precision through-hole applications. With a 1kΩ resistance per element and a tight ±2% tolerance, this device ensures reliable signal conditioning and voltage division in compact circuits. Its ±100ppm/°C temperature coefficient and 50ppm/°C resistor-ratio drift guarantee stable performance across varying thermal conditions. Housed in a 4-pin SIP package with dimensions of 9.75mm x 2.16mm (0.384" x 0.085"), it offers a space-efficient solution for densely populated PCBs. The 250mW power rating per resistor and REACH-compliant construction further enhance its suitability for industrial and consumer electronics.
